What Is a Crop Sensor in a Camera?Ĭrop factor refers to the ratio of the 35mm sensor size to the crop-frame sensor. When DSLR’s came, the same sensor size of 24mm x 36mm became standard, until the smaller sensors came, which came to be called the crop-sensor cameras. The size of the images captured with the film was 36 mm x 24 mm, and the width of the film was 35 mm, which became the common terminology. A total of 460 active young adults (mean age: 24.81 years 67% females) completed a series of self-rating questionnaires covering sociodemographic information and traits of the dark triad and mental toughness. We further investigated possible gender differences. Here, we tested if 2D:4D-ratios were related to specific personality traits. However, athletes also report specific personality traits such as mental toughness, assertiveness, and competitive behavior. Compared to non-active, athletes show lower 2D:4D ratios. There is consistent evidence that prenatal exposures to higher testosterone and lower estrogen concentrations during the first trimester of embryonal and fetal development are associated with a lower 2D:4D-ratio, which is to say: The index finger (2D) is shorter, compared to the ring finger (4D). Overall, there is evidence that prenatal exposure to androgen hormones and personality traits in adulthood appear to be related, though, in a different fashion between male and female adults. (4) Males with lower 2D:4D-ratios were mentally tougher. (3) Females with more “dark” personality traits had a higher ability to perform consistently under stress and pressure such females were mentally tougher. Next, (2) active females and males had similar personality and mental toughness traits. We showed that (1) males had lower 2D:4D ratios than females. These data suggest that 30 days of MTC supplementation does not modulate the gut microbiome, inflammation, or improve glycemic control in a healthy, diverse group of adults.Ĭlinical Trail Registration:, identifier: NCT04467372.Ī considerable amount of research has focused on the use of foods and supplements containing anthocyanins and polyphenols to reduce disease risk by mitigating inflammation and improving blood glucose regulation. There was no significant change in composition of bacterial phyla, families, or subfamilies for the duration of this study nor was there a change in species richness. L −1) but this was no different between groups ( p = 0.33).Insulin was not changed over time ( p = 0.16) or between groups ( p = 0.24), nor was glycated albumin different over time ( p = 0.08) or between groups ( p = 0.56), however glucose levels increased ( p < 0.001) from baseline (4.79 ± 1.00 mmol 14 days ( p = 0.01), however there was no other significant change in the inflammatory markers. TNF-alpha was significantly lower at 30 vs. A fecal sample was provided at baseline, day 14 and 30 for microbiome analysis. Venous blood samples were drawn at baseline, day 7, 14, and 30 and analyzed for inflammatory markers TNF-alpha, uric acid, C-reactive protein, and erythrocyte sedimentation rate and glycemic control markers glycated albumin, glucose and insulin. Healthy participants with no known disease ( n = 58, age: 28 ± 10 y, height: 169.76 ± 8.55 cm, body mass: 72.2 ± 12.9 kg) were randomly allocated to four groups and consumed either concentrate or freeze-dried capsules or their corresponding placebos for 30 days.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to investigate the effect of 30 days of supplementation with Montmorency tart cherry (MTC) in concentrate or freeze-dried form on the gut microbiome and markers of inflammation and glycemic control.
